hash

Vue前端路由hash与history差异深入了解

这篇文章主要为大家介绍了Vue前端路由hash与history差异的深入了解,有需要的朋友可以借鉴参考下,希望能够有所帮助,祝大家多多进步,早日升职加薪

PHP实现的一致性HASH算法示例

这篇文章主要介绍了PHP实现的一致性HASH算法,结合具体实例形式分析了hash算法的具体定义与使用技巧,需要的朋友可以参考下

泛型 – 在Swift中实现Set.addSequence

我在Swift中实现了一个使用Dictionary键的Set.我想实现一个addAll(序列)方法,该方法在Set中的Elements上采用任何序列类型,但是我得到一个没有意义的错误.这是我的代码我在XCode6.1和6.0.1中收到此错误.我想遵循Array的extend方法的语义,但是这种类型的签名甚至都不能为我编译.我做错了什么,还是应该提交雷达?

在Swift中编写一个很好的Hashable实现

在Objective-C中,–哈希的相对较好的默认实现可能是:假设property1和property2都返回hash值的好值。这在Swift的等价varhashValue:在其Hashable协议中定义的Int方法不起作用。相当的Swift代码很可能会溢出,这是Swift中的运行时错误。所以我的问题是,在Swift中生成散列值的最佳技术是什么?虽然我的理解是XOR不是创建统一散列分布的理想选择。也许更奇特的东西?如FabianKreiser所建议的,可以使用overflow操作符来制作hashValue

OpenStack 对象存储 Swift 简单介绍

Swift最适合的就是永久类型的静态数据的长期存储。提供账号验证的节点被称为AccountServer。Swift中由Swauth提供账号权限认证服务。ProxyserveracceptsincomingrequestsviatheOpenStackObjectAPIorjustrawHTTP.Itacceptsfilestoupload,modificationstoMetadataorcontainercreation.Inaddition,itwillalsoservefilesorcontaine

swift算法实践2

字符串hash算法Time33在效率和随机性两方面上俱佳。对于一个Hash函数,评价其优劣的标准应为随机性,即对任意一组标本,进入Hash表每一个单元之概率的平均程度,因为这个概率越平均,数据在表中的分布就越平均,表的空间利用率就越高。Times33的算法很简单,就是不断的乘33,见下面算法原型。

【数据结构】散列表哈希表hash table

给定一个键,该算法计算出一个索引,该索引代表了entry的地址。当需要插入一个新的键值对时,首先从hash对应的位置开始检查buckets,直到发现一个没有被占用的位置。哈希表的操作时间等于查找t(桶所在位置的时间加上列表的操作时间。

CentOS 7.3验证Linux命令执行的优先级

在Linux中,不同的目录下可能有相同的文件。CentOS6.9与CentOS7.3里PATH的值有所不同。不过两者中的PATH表示的都是是shell搜索命令执行的顺序。可以看到此时的pwd路径为/usr/bin/pwd,后面的两个则是pwd命令的帮助文档。执行pwd,会输出ifconfig显示ip地址的功能。上述中,/usr/local/sbin/下的pwd优先于/usr/bin下的pwd,执行/usr/local/sbin/pwd的结果。hash-dpwd,删除pwd的缓存。再执行pwd,pwd终于显